The truth is that true Christianity is not a religion at all. It is about a relationship with the one true God through his son, Jesus Christ. There is little doubt even among atheists that the person of Jesus Christ actually lived on this earth and died a sacrificial death. Whether one believes that He is the Son of God and lived a perfect, sinless life while on this earth is the question.
This is where faith comes in. When I choose to believe the gospel of salvation and place my trust in the Lord Jesus Christ for my own forgiveness and eternal life, I become a Christian. There are no rituals to perform, no lists of rules to abide by.
What makes the Christian live differently after this salvation takes place, if it's not about a list of rules? Simply this; an ongoing relationship with the Savior. The Bible teaches us through the written Word how we are to live. For example: the Bible instructs me to be kind in the book of Ephesians. The Bible instructs me to obey those who have the rule over me, it instructs me to work hard and be industrious, it tells me to live my daily life without grumbling, to give thanks, and we all are familiar with the Ten Commandments taken from the scriptures.
In there we are taught not to steal, kill, gossip, worship false gods, covet another man's possessions, etc. I don't follow the guidelines given in God's Word out of obligation or to earn my eternal life. I follow the guidelines as much as possible because I honor and love the One who gave them. Just as in any human relationship I choose to try to please the ones I love.
True Christianity is about an individual who's eternal destination is already settled. The moment he places his faith in Jesus Christ for his salvation that is taken care of. He lives differently simply because his relationship with his Heavenly Father motivates him out of love to live honestly, pleasantly, productively and as Christ lived when He walked on this earth; with a goal for others. The result of the true Christian's lifestyle is joy and peace, which contrasts the rigidity and misery of a religious life.
